Of course, creating a budget and sticking to a budget are two completely different things. You can't create a budget and not stick to it. It just doesn't work like that. The first step in order to create a budget that you can stick to and one that you won't veer off from is to figure out your finances. Sit down with all your financial information such as bills like rent, electricity, credit cards and your pay stubs. Figure out how much you make every month and how much you spend every month.

Doing anything less than a monthly period might be too hard to figure out which is why we recommend figuring out your monthly budget. Once you know for certain how much you make and how much you spend each month, determine how much of your leftover cash you need to spend on essentials like food. You have to buy groceries in order to survive. You don't need to buy a new surround sound speaker system or a trashy tabloid magazine every time you go out shopping. After totaling up the money you spend on necessities like food and clothing, and knowing how much your debt each month is, you should have a clearer sense of your financial picture.
